The A27 has been closed in both directions this afternoon due to an ongoing police incident, causing long delays and severe congestion in and around Lewes.
The closure stretches from the Ashcombe Roundabout to the Southerham Roundabout (A26), with traffic tailing back onto surrounding routes as drivers attempt to divert through the town.
The incident was first reported shortly after 1:00pm, and emergency services remain at the scene. Details of the nature of the police incident have not yet been confirmed.
Motorists are facing major disruption, with long queues building on nearby routes, particularly as traffic diverts through Lewes town centre and surrounding areas.
Travel services are urging road users to avoid the area if possible and to allow extra time for journeys.
A spokesperson said:
“The A27 remains closed in both directions between Ashcombe Roundabout and the A26 Southerham Roundabout due to an ongoing police incident. Please seek alternative routes where possible.”
The closure is expected to remain in place for some time while police deal with the incident and traffic management measures are put in place.
